For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 680 students in Bedford, NH. The top-ranked public middle school in Bedford, NH is Ross A. Lurgio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Bedford, NH public middle school have an average math proficiency score of 67% (versus the New Hampshire public middle school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 74% (versus the 49% statewide average). Middle schools in Bedford have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 5% of New Hampshire public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 20% of the student body (majority Asian), which is more than the New Hampshire public middle school average of 15% (majority Hispanic).
